Purpleleaf Plum is a shrub to a small tree in the rose family that grows 15-25 feet tall and wide with a vase to a rounded shape. The reddish-purple leaves are the attraction to this plant along with the showy white spring flowers. The leaves maintain their color most of the year. WebDescription: Deciduous small shrubby tree. Purple leaved, later turning to bronze green in summer, with double-pink flowers in early spring. Frost tolerant. Vase Shaped. Does well in average, well drained soil in full sun. Does not produce fruit. Tree categories: Heritage tree.
